Scope of TC7.5
The term ‘Intelligent Autonomous Vehicles’ refers to self-propelled mobile vehicles and robots capable of performing self-traffic control tasks in unstructured or semi-structured environments without the direct assistance of a human operator.

Scope of TC7.1
The Technical Committee “Automotive Control” has activities that cover all aspects of control functions in all types of vehicles. The activities have elements of modeling, supervision, control, and diagnosis of all types of automotive systems.
